ZF Compressor Specifications:
- Refrigerant: R404/R22 50Hz
- Low Temperature
- 2-15HP
- One model for multi-refrigerants R-404A, R-407A, R-134A
certain models and R-22
- High tolerance to liquid slugging thanks to its axial and
radial scroll compliance
- Large Operating envelope and low condensing capabilities down
to 10° C
- Easy, efficient and reliable liquid injection with Discharge
Temperature Control Valve (DTC)
- Availability of Copeland Scroll Digital® Technology

Vapor injection is a versatile method of improving system capacity
and efficiency in many commercial refrigeration applications.
Traditionally the only way to enjoy the added benefits of this type
of mechanical subcooling was with a large screw compressor or two
semi-hermetic reciprocating compressors. Now the Copeland Scroll®
compressor enables significant performance gains with a single
compressor. Injecting vapor in the middle of the compression
process boosts capacities and efficiencies significantly. Scroll
Compressors in Refrigeration Building on the success of scroll
compressors in the refrigeration market world-wide, Emerson Climate
Technologies, Inc. includes the ZF*KVE family of high efficiency
refrigeration scrolls with vapor injection dedicated to low
temperature applications. Vapor Injection Circuit for Low
Temperature Applications The new scroll range includes 6 models
from 4 to 15 HP and is designed to offer high efficiency levels at
low evaporating temperatures with R404A and R507. It is the ideal
choice for condensing units, parallel racks and distributed
refrigeration systems. Copeland Scroll with Vapor Injection The
ZF*KVE scroll compressor cycle is similar to a two-stage cycle with
interstage cooling but with one single compressor. The high stage
consists of extracting a portion of the condenser liquid and
expanding it through an expansion valve into a heat exchanger
acting as a subcooler. The superheated vapor is then injected into
an intermediate port in the scroll compressor. The additional
subcooling increases evaporator capacity.
